! There is only Active Present Perfect Continuous.

Stative (= that do not express action) verbs are not used in Present Perfect Continuous.

They are: agree, appear, believe, belong, concern, consist, contain, depend, deserve, disagree, dislike, doubt, feel (=have an opinion), fit, hate, hear, imagine, impress, include, involve, know, like, love, matter, mean, measure (=find out how long, wide, great, etc.), mind, need, own, owe, prefer, promise, realise, recognise, remember, see, seem, sound, suppose, surprise, understand, want, weigh (=find out how heavy), wish.

Meanings

Actions and situations, continuing up to the present or have just stopped and have a result.

Examples

He has been drinking whisky and playing the Jew’s harp for hours.

Where are you? I have been waiting for you for more than an hour.

You have been standing at the open window. You will get cold.

She has been driving the borrowed car for a month.

Look at her. She has been drinking all night. She will have a bad hangover tomorrow.

Someone has been ringing the doorbell. Why do not you open the door?
